WorkSafe Courses


WorkSafe education courses are offered by the WorkSafeBC WorkSafe Education Network -- training providers from all sectors that meet the criteria the Board has specified. Each of the six one-day WorkSafe courses enables employers and workers to achieve different objectives.

BC's Canadian Society of Safety Engineering (CSSE) Achievement Recognition Awards Program


The BC/Yukon Region of the Canadian Society of Safety Engineering (CSSE) Awards Program recognizes the achievements of both individuals and organizations that have made significant contributions to safety in the workplace.

Individual awards are available for both CSSE and non-CSSE members.

Organization awards are available in three different categories

  • 1-50 employees or members
  • 51-500 employees or members
  • over 500 employees or members

There are also several specialty awards for safety innovation, truck safety, and young worker safety projects.
